These are the exact property tables the NovaThermal engine uses in every analysis — with the source for each value. Search across metals, ceramics, polymers, composites, adhesives, and surface finishes.
| Material | Thermal conductivity W/m-K | Specific heat J/kg-K | Density kg/m^3 | CTE um/m-K | Emissivity - | Solar absorptivity - | T range (K) | Source |
|---|---|---|---|---|---|---|---|---|
| Metals · 27 | ||||||||
| Al_2024_T3 | 121 | 875 | 2780 | 23.2 | 0.05 | 0.15 | 273–473 | ASM 2024-T3 |
| Al_5052_H32 | 138 | 880 | 2680 | 23.8 | 0.05 | 0.15 | 273–473 | ASM 5052 |
| Al_6061_T6 | 167 | 896 | 2700 | 23.6 | 0.05 | 0.15 | 273–573 | ASM 6061-T6 |
| Al_7075_T6 | 130 | 960 | 2810 | 23.4 | 0.05 | 0.15 | 273–473 | ASM 7075-T6 |
| BeCu_C17200 | 105 | 420 | 8250 | 17 | 0.04 | 0.3 | 273–373 | Materion C17200 aged |
| Be_I220H | 197 | 1925 | 1850 | 11.3 | 0.15 | 0.4 | 293–373 | Materion I-220H |
| Brass_C260 | 120 | 375 | 8530 | 19.9 | 0.04 | 0.4 | 273–373 | ASM C26000 |
| Cu_C101_OFHC | 391 | 385 | 8940 | 17 | 0.03 | 0.3 | 273–373 | Incropera A.1/CDA C10100 |
| Cu_C110_ETP | 388 | 385 | 8940 | 17 | 0.03 | 0.3 | 273–373 | CDA C11000 |
| Inconel_601 | 11.2 | 448 | 8110 | 13.8 | 0.75 | 0.5 | 293–1473 | Special Metals Inconel 601 datasheet (UNS N06601) |
| Inconel_625 | 9.8 | 410 | 8440 | 12.8 | 0.3 | 0.5 | 273–373 | Special Metals 625 |
| Inconel_718 | 11.4 | 435 | 8190 | 13 | 0.3 | 0.5 | 273–373 | Special Metals 718 |
| Invar_36 | 10.5 | 515 | 8050 | 1.3 | 0.15 | 0.4 | 293–373 | Carpenter Invar 36 |
| Kanthal_A1 | 11 | 460 | 7100 | 15 | 0.7 | 0.6 | 293–1673 | Kanthal/Sandvik Kanthal A-1 datasheet (FeCrAl resistance alloy) |
| Kovar | 17.3 | 460 | 8360 | 5.5 | 0.15 | 0.4 | 303–573 | Carpenter Kovar |
| Mg_AZ31B | 96 | 1040 | 1770 | 26 | 0.07 | 0.3 | 273–373 | ASM AZ31B |
| Molybdenum | 138 | 251 | 10220 | 4.8 | 0.08 | 0.4 | 273–373 | Incropera A.1/Plansee |
| Nickel_200 | 70.2 | 456 | 8890 | 13.3 | 0.05 | 0.4 | 273–373 | Special Metals Nickel 200 |
| SS_15_5PH_H1025 | 17.8 | 420 | 7800 | 11 | 0.38 | 0.4 | 273–373 | Carpenter 15-5PH H1025 |
| SS_17_4PH_H900 | 17.9 | 460 | 7800 | 10.8 | 0.38 | 0.4 | 273–373 | Carpenter 17-4PH H900 |
| SS_303 | 16.3 | 500 | 8000 | 17.3 | 0.4 | 0.4 | 273–373 | ASM 303 |
| SS_304 | 16.2 | 500 | 8000 | 17.3 | 0.28 | 0.4 | 273–373 | Incropera A.1/ASM 304 |
| SS_316L | 16.3 | 500 | 8000 | 15.9 | 0.28 | 0.4 | 273–373 | ASM 316L |
| Tantalum | 57.5 | 140 | 16600 | 6.5 | 0.07 | 0.4 | 273–373 | Incropera A.1/CRC |
| Ti_6Al_4V | 6.7 | 526 | 4430 | 8.6 | 0.2 | 0.5 | 293–373 | ASM MTP641 |
| Ti_CP_Gr2 | 16.4 | 523 | 4510 | 8.6 | 0.18 | 0.5 | 293–373 | ASM CP-Ti Gr2 |
| Tungsten | 174 | 132 | 19300 | 4.5 | 0.04 | 0.4 | 273–373 | Incropera A.1/Plansee |
| Ceramics · 26 | ||||||||
| aln | 170 | 740 | 3260 | 4.5 | 0.5 | 0.5 | 200–1500 | Kyocera AlN |
| alumina_96 | 24 | 880 | 3720 | 8.2 | 0.6 | 0.5 | 200–1800 | CoorsTek AD-96 |
| alumina_995 | 35 | 880 | 3890 | 8.1 | 0.6 | 0.5 | 200–1900 | CoorsTek AD-995 |
| beo | 265 | 1030 | 2900 | 7.5 | 0.5 | 0.5 | 200–1500 | ASM v4 |
| bk7 | 1.11 | 858 | 2510 | 7.1 | 0.85 | 0.1 | 100–600 | Schott BK7 |
| bn_hot_pressed | 30 | 800 | 1900 | 4 | 0.6 | 0.5 | 200–1300 | Saint-Gobain Combat BN |
| bn_pyrolytic | 60 | 800 | 2100 | -2.7 | 0.55 | 0.5 | 200–2000 | Momentive PBN |
| borosilicate_7740 | 1.14 | 830 | 2230 | 3.3 | 0.85 | 0.1 | 100–700 | Corning Pyrex 7740 |
| cvd_diamond | 2000 | 510 | 3515 | 1 | 0.05 | 0.05 | 100–1200 | Element Six CVD |
| fused_silica | 1.4 | 740 | 2200 | 0.55 | 0.7 | 0.1 | 100–1400 | Heraeus Suprasil/NIST |
| gaas | 55 | 330 | 5317 | 5.7 | 0.5 | 0.5 | 100–1000 | Sze/Ioffe |
| gan | 130 | 490 | 6150 | 5.6 | 0.5 | 0.5 | 100–1200 | Slack/Ioffe |
| germanium | 60 | 320 | 5323 | 5.9 | 0.45 | 0.5 | 100–1000 | CRC/Ioffe |
| graphite_iso | 80 | 710 | 1810 | 4.5 | 0.85 | 0.9 | 200–2500 | POCO AXM-5Q |
| graphite_pyrolytic | 1950 | 710 | 2210 | 1 | 0.6 | 0.7 | 200–2500 | Touloukian/Momentive |
| macor | 1.46 | 790 | 2520 | 9.3 | 0.8 | 0.5 | 100–1100 | Corning Macor |
| microsil | 0.029 | 800 | 230 | 2 | 0.95 | 0.6 | 293–1223 | ZIRCAR Ceramics MICROSIL TDB rev 2019-04-01 (k ASTM C177) |
| sapphire | 35 | 760 | 3980 | 5.3 | 0.6 | 0.4 | 100–2000 | Touloukian TPRC |
| si3n4 | 30 | 700 | 3250 | 3.3 | 0.7 | 0.7 | 200–1600 | Kyocera SN |
| sic_cvd | 275 | 680 | 3210 | 2.2 | 0.8 | 0.8 | 200–1800 | II-VI CVD-SiC |
| sic_sintered | 120 | 680 | 3150 | 4 | 0.8 | 0.8 | 200–1800 | CoorsTek Hexoloy SA |
| silicon_sc | 149 | 705 | 2329 | 2.6 | 0.5 | 0.6 | 100–1200 | Glassbrenner&Slack |
| tic | 21 | 565 | 4920 | 7.4 | 0.6 | 0.6 | 200–1800 | CRC/ASM v4 |
| ule_7972 | 1.31 | 770 | 2210 | 0 | 0.85 | 0.1 | 100–600 | Corning ULE 7972 |
| zerodur | 1.46 | 800 | 2530 | 0 | 0.85 | 0.1 | 100–600 | Schott Zerodur |
| zirconia_3ytzp | 2.5 | 460 | 6050 | 10.5 | 0.6 | 0.6 | 200–1500 | CoorsTek YTZP |
| Polymers · 22 | ||||||||
| ABS | 0.2 | 1400 | 1050 | 90 | 0.9 | 0.9 | 4–363 | MatWeb ABS |
| Buna_N_NBR | 0.24 | 1500 | 1250 | 230 | 0.9 | 0.9 | 233–393 | Electronics-Cooling NBR |
| EPDM | 0.3 | 1700 | 1100 | 160 | 0.9 | 0.9 | 218–423 | Electronics-Cooling |
| FEP | 0.2 | 1100 | 2150 | 135 | 0.9 | 0.9 | 4–473 | Polyalto FEP |
| Natural_rubber | 0.15 | 1900 | 950 | 220 | 0.9 | 0.9 | 213–353 | Electronics-Cooling NR |
| Neoprene_CR | 0.19 | 1700 | 1400 | 200 | 0.9 | 0.9 | 233–393 | Electronics-Cooling CR |
| Nylon_6_6 | 0.25 | 1670 | 1140 | 80 | 0.9 | 0.9 | 4–423 | MatWeb PA66 |
| PCTFE_KelF | 0.22 | 920 | 2120 | 60 | 0.9 | 0.9 | 4–423 | Fluorotherm PCTFE |
| PEEK | 0.25 | 1340 | 1300 | 47 | 0.9 | 0.9 | 4–533 | Victrex 450G |
| PEI_Ultem1000 | 0.22 | 1100 | 1270 | 54 | 0.9 | 0.9 | 4–443 | SABIC Ultem 1000 |
| PFA | 0.22 | 1050 | 2150 | 130 | 0.9 | 0.9 | 4–533 | Daikin PFA |
| PMMA_acrylic | 0.19 | 1450 | 1185 | 70 | 0.9 | 0.85 | 4–353 | MIT matprops PMMA |
| POM_acetal | 0.31 | 1460 | 1420 | 110 | 0.9 | 0.9 | 4–363 | DuPont Delrin |
| PPS | 0.3 | 1090 | 1350 | 49 | 0.9 | 0.9 | 4–505 | Ryton R-4 |
| PTFE | 0.25 | 1010 | 2170 | 135 | 0.9 | 0.9 | 4–533 | DuPont PTFE hbk |
| PVDF_Kynar | 0.19 | 1300 | 1780 | 130 | 0.9 | 0.9 | 4–423 | Arkema Kynar |
| Polycarbonate | 0.21 | 1200 | 1200 | 68 | 0.9 | 0.85 | 4–408 | MatWeb PC |
| Polyimide_VespelSP1 | 0.35 | 1130 | 1430 | 54 | 0.9 | 0.9 | 4–533 | DuPont Vespel SP-1 |
| Polyurethane_cast | 0.29 | 1700 | 1150 | 150 | 0.9 | 0.9 | 213–353 | Gallagher PU |
| Silicone_rubber | 0.2 | 1300 | 1150 | 250 | 0.92 | 0.9 | 218–503 | Electronics-Cooling VMQ |
| UHMWPE | 0.42 | 1840 | 940 | 200 | 0.9 | 0.9 | 4–353 | Direct Plastics |
| Viton_FKM | 0.22 | 1100 | 1850 | 160 | 0.9 | 0.9 | 233–503 | Mykin Viton |
| Composites · 5 | ||||||||
| AgEpoxy_H20E | 15 | 600 | 2900 | 40 | 0.9 | 0.9 | 4–470 | EPO-TEK H20E |
| AlHC_panel | — | 900 | 450 | 23 | 0.85 | 0.5 | 4–500 | Gilmore/HEXCEL |
| CFRP_quasi_iso | — | 880 | 1580 | 2 | 0.87 | 0.9 | 70–420 | Toray-class/Gilmore |
| FR4_G10 | — | 1150 | 1850 | 15 | 0.88 | 0.85 | 70–400 | MatWeb/mfr |
| Kapton_HN | 0.12 | 1090 | 1420 | 20 | 0.7 | 0.4 | 4–570 | DuPont Kapton HN |
| Adhesives · 22 | ||||||||
| ablestik_84_1lmi | 2.4 | 350 | 3000 | 55 | 0.9 | 0.9 | 218–423 | Ablestik 84-1LMI TDS |
| ag_epoxy_generic | 3 | 600 | 2700 | 40 | 0.9 | 0.9 | 218–403 | generic Ag-epoxy (HIGH SCATTER k1.5-9) |
| bergquist_gappad_tgp3000 | 3 | 1000 | 3200 | 0 | 0.9 | 0.9 | 213–473 | Henkel Bergquist TGP3000 TDS |
| chomerics_therm_a_gap_t630 | 0.7 | 900 | 2800 | 0 | 0.9 | 0.9 | 228–423 | Parker Chomerics T630 TDS |
| dc_tc5022_grease | 4 | 800 | 3230 | 0 | 0.9 | 0.9 | 228–423 | Dow TC-5022 TDS |
| eccobond_56c | 3 | 350 | 3450 | 32 | 0.9 | 0.9 | 213–393 | E&C Eccobond 56C TDS |
| eccobond_57c | 2.5 | 350 | 3500 | 35 | 0.9 | 0.9 | 233–363 | E&C Eccobond 57C (EST) |
| epoxy_potting_generic | 0.2 | 1100 | 1150 | 60 | 0.9 | 0.9 | 218–403 | generic unfilled epoxy (EST) |
| hysol_dp190 | 0.18 | 1100 | 1170 | 74 | 0.9 | 0.9 | 218–393 | 3M DP190 TDS |
| hysol_ea9394 | 0.33 | 1050 | 1450 | 55.6 | 0.9 | 0.9 | 218–450 | Henkel EA 9394 TDS |
| kapton_acrylic_psa_tape | 0.12 | 1090 | 1420 | 20 | 0.9 | 0.4 | 203–473 | DuPont Kapton HN + acrylic PSA |
| loctite_ea9396 | 0.21 | 1050 | 1140 | 70.7 | 0.9 | 0.9 | 218–450 | Henkel EA 9396 TDS |
| nusil_cv2946 | 1.49 | 900 | 1530 | 200 | 0.9 | 0.9 | 158–473 | NuSil CV-2946 TDS |
| rtv_3140 | 0.14 | 1100 | 1050 | 290 | 0.9 | 0.9 | 223–473 | DOWSIL 3140 TDS |
| rtv_3145 | 0.3 | 1100 | 1100 | 270 | 0.9 | 0.9 | 228–473 | Dow 3145 TDS (k/cp EST) |
| rtv_566 | 0.3 | 1050 | 1510 | 200 | 0.9 | 0.9 | 158–533 | Momentive RTV566/SpaceMatDB |
| silicone_rtv_unfilled | 0.2 | 1300 | 1080 | 300 | 0.9 | 0.9 | 213–473 | generic unfilled PDMS RTV (EST) |
| solithane_113 | 0.2 | 1700 | 1100 | 180 | 0.9 | 0.9 | 213–363 | Solithane 113 (EST unfilled PU) |
| stycast_2850ft_cat24lv | 1.02 | 800 | 2190 | 39.4 | 0.9 | 0.9 | 208–378 | E&C 2850FT/24LV TDS |
| stycast_2850ft_cat9 | 1.25 | 800 | 2290 | 35 | 0.9 | 0.9 | 233–403 | E&C 2850FT/Cat9 TDS |
| torr_seal | 0.3 | 1100 | 1160 | 60 | 0.9 | 0.9 | 228–393 | =Loctite EA 1C/Hysol 1C (k/rho EST) |
| urethane_potting_generic | 0.2 | 1700 | 1100 | 175 | 0.9 | 0.9 | 218–398 | generic cast PU (EST) |
| Surface finishes · 12 | ||||||||
| Ag_FEP_2mil | — | — | — | — | 0.81 | 0.08 | — | |
| Al_Kapton_VDA | — | — | — | — | 0.04 | 0.14 | — | |
| OSR_quartz_mirror | — | — | — | — | 0.8 | 0.08 | — | |
| bare_Al_machined | — | — | — | — | 0.07 | 0.22 | — | |
| bare_Al_polished | — | — | — | — | 0.04 | 0.15 | — | |
| bare_Kapton | — | — | — | — | 0.7 | 0.4 | — | |
| black_anodize | — | — | — | — | 0.85 | 0.8 | — | |
| black_paint_Z306 | — | — | — | — | 0.9 | 0.95 | — | |
| chromic_anodize | — | — | — | — | 0.68 | 0.4 | — | |
| gold_plate | — | — | — | — | 0.03 | 0.25 | — | |
| white_paint_S13GLO | — | — | — | — | 0.88 | 0.2 | — | |
| white_paint_Z93 | — | — | — | — | 0.9 | 0.17 | — | |
